1poundRotisserie Chickenskin removed and shredded nice and bite-sized
½cupBBQ Sauceyour favorite kind that’s sweet, smoky, or spicy
6ozCheddar Cheeseor any melty cheese you like for gooey goodness
½cupPicklessliced thin to add that crunchy tang
5Joseph’s Lavash Breador any soft flatbread that folds real good
12ozColeslaw Mixfresh and crisp for that crunch and color
¾cupNonfat Greek Yogurtcreamy base for the slaw
1TablespoonHoneyto give a touch of sweetness that balances flavors
1TablespoonApple Cider Vinegarto round out the slaw dressing
1TablespoonCoarse Dijon Mustardto round out the slaw dressing
PinchSalt and Pepperto taste
Instructions
Instructions
Preheat your grill or rotisserie as per the instructions you're following for that perfect cook.
Remove the skin from the rotisserie chicken and shred the meat into bite-sized pieces you can eat in one pull.
In a large bowl, mix the shredded chicken with BBQ sauce until it’s all nicely coated and smelling like summer.
In another bowl, combine the coleslaw mix, Greek yogurt, honey, apple cider vinegar, Dijon mustard, salt, and pepper. Mix real good until it’s creamy and evenly dressed.
Lay out each lavash bread and layer on the BBQ coated chicken first, making sure it covers most of the wrap.
Next, spread on the coleslaw mixture so every bite gets that fresh tang crunch.
Add the cheddar cheese and then scatter those pickles around for a zing.
Wrap the lavash nice and tight around the fillings. Use toothpicks if you gotta. Then cut each wrap in half and serve up right away to enjoy that tender pull and melty cheese combo.
Notes
For spicier flavor, add hot sauce to BBQ sauce or cayenne pepper to slaw dressing.
